Travel Insurance Quote
This method is used to get travel insurance quotes based on different quote parameters. Vern will find the most fitting insurance products.
URL
/recommendation/travel/quotes
Methods
POST
Data Params
| Field | Type | Description | Required |
|---|---|---|---|
| apiKey | string | API key of the sales project. Read more about this argument. | Yes |
| from | string | ISO 3166-1 alpha-2 code of origin country. | Yes |
| to | string | ISO 3166-1 alpha-2 code of destination country. | Yes |
| activityId | string | Activity to be covered by the insurance. Read more about this argument. | Yes |
| travellerGroup | string | Activity to be covered by the insurance. Read more about this argument. | Yes |
| transportation | string | Activity to be covered by the insurance. Read more about this argument. | Yes |
| adults | integer | Number of adults travelling. | Yes |
| children | integer | Number of children travelling. | Yes |
| start | string | ISO timestamp of the start date. | Yes |
| end | string | ISO timestamp of the end date. | Yes |
Success Response
Code: 200
Array of Quotes
| Field | Type | Description |
|---|---|---|
| bundle | Bundle | Offered insurance bundle. |
| product | Product | Offered insurance product. |
| addons | Addons | Available addons in the given configuration. |
| price | integer | Full price of the given configuration. |
| currency | Currency | Currency of the offered priced. |
| recommended | boolean | If the current configuration is the recommended one amongst all. |
| groups | array of CoverageGroup | The offered coverage by the product. |
| agreements | array of Agreement | Agreements to be accepted upon purchasing. |
| detailUrl | string | Link to the official insurance product description PDF. |
Bundle
| Field | Type | Description |
|---|---|---|
| id | string | ID of the offered insurance bundle. |
| name | string | Name of the offered bundle. |
Product
| Field | Type | Description |
|---|---|---|
| id | string | ID of the offered insurance product. |
| name | string | Name of the offered product. |
| description | string | Description of the offered product. |
Addons
| Field | Type | Description |
|---|---|---|
| car | CarAddon | Details of the car insurance addon if available, |
| storno | StornoAddon | Details of the storno insurance addon if available. |
| sport | SportAddon | Details of the sport insurance addon if available. |
CarAddon
| Field | Type | Description |
|---|---|---|
| id | string | Details of the car insurance addon if available. |
| name | string | Name of the addon. |
| description | string | Description of the addon. |
| maxAge | integer | Maximum age of an insurable car. |
| age | integer | The age of the insured car. |
| active | boolean | If the addon is currently activated. |
StornoAddon
| Field | Type | Description |
|---|---|---|
| id | string | Details of the storno insurance addon if available. |
| name | string | Name of the addon. |
| description | string | Description of the addon. |
| maxDate | integer | Timestamp of the |
| maxValue | integer | Earliest booking that can be covered by the storno insurance. |
| value | integer | Value to be covered by the storno insurance in HUF. |
| active | boolean | If the addon is currently activated. |
CoverageGroup
| Field | Type | Description |
|---|---|---|
| id | string | ID of the coverage group. |
| name | string | Name of the coverage group. |
| description | string | Description of the coverage group. |
| image | string | Link to the icon of the coverage group. |
| items | Array of CoverageItem | List of coverages. |
CoverageItem
| Field | Type | Description |
|---|---|---|
| id | string | ID of the coverage item. |
| name | string | Name of the coverage item. |
| description | string | Description of the coverage item. |
| value | integer | Covered amount given in the currency below. |
| currency | Currency | Currency of the covered amount. |
| important | boolean | If the coverage item is crucial for the selected activity. |
Currency
| Field | Type | Description |
|---|---|---|
| code | string | Currency code, e.g. HUF or EUR. |
| symbol | string | Symbol to render the currency. |
| format | string | Rendering format for the currency. |
Agreement
| Field | Type | Description |
|---|---|---|
| id | string | ID of the agreement. |
| insurerId | string | Owner of the agreement from a legal point of view. |
| name | string | Name of the agreement. |
| content | string | Content of the agreement to be accepted. |
| links | Array of AgreementLink | Links to related documents for the agreement. |
AgreementLink
| Field | Type | Description |
|---|---|---|
| name | string | Name of the link to display. |
| link | string | Link to the related document. |
Sample Call
Body
{
"apiKey": "<YOUR_SALES_PROJECT_KEY",
"from": "HU",
"to": "FR",
"activityId": "5c17b8e232903c0cb48762c9",
"travellerGroup": "single",
"transportation": "none",
"adults": 1,
"children": 0,
"start": "1546622557145",
"end": "1546822667145"
}
Response
[
{
"bundle": {
"id": "5c17b9bf32903c0cb48762ce",
"name": "Ski Travel"
},
"product": {
"id": "5bd56f5f4e82779a07a99fc7",
"name": "Sí-Extra",
"description": " "
},
"addons": {
"car": null,
"storno": null,
"sport": null
},
"price": 12060,
"currency": {
"code": "HUF",
"symbol": "Ft",
"format": "{value} {symbol}"
},
"recommended": false,
"groups": [
{
"id": "5c17b77432903c0cb4876278",
"name": "Emergency Medical Assistance and Insurance",
"description": "Emergency Medical Assistance and Insurance",
"image": "https://s3.eu-central-1.amazonaws.com/vern-staging-assets/coverage-groups/healthcare.svg",
"items": [
{
"id": "5c17b77a32903c0cb4876284",
"name": "Medical and rescue costs in total",
"description": "Reimbursement of the costs of emergency medical treatment abroad and associated rescue.",
"value": 125000000,
"currency": {
"code": "HUF",
"symbol": "Ft",
"format": "{value} {symbol}"
},
"important": false
},
{
"id": "5c17b77a32903c0cb4876285",
"name": "Ambulance helicopter rescue",
"description": "Patient transport to a physician or hospital in an ambulance car, as well as mountain, water and helicopter rescue, if required, or rescue services provided by a fire department, only in respect of rescuing a person,",
"value": 20000000,
"currency": {
"code": "HUF",
"symbol": "Ft",
"format": "{value} {symbol}"
},
"important": true
},
{
"id": "5c17b77a32903c0cb4876286",
"name": "Mountain and water rescue",
"description": "Patient transport to a physician or hospital in an ambulance car, as well as mountain, water and helicopter rescue, if required, or rescue services provided by a fire department, only in respect of rescuing a person,",
"value": 10000000,
"currency": {
"code": "HUF",
"symbol": "Ft",
"format": "{value} {symbol}"
},
"important": false
},
{
"id": "5c17b77a32903c0cb4876287",
"name": "Patient transport by ambulance",
"description": "Patient transport to a physician or hospital in an ambulance car, as well as mountain, water and helicopter rescue, if required, or rescue services provided by a fire department, only in respect of rescuing a person,",
"value": 10000000,
"currency": {
"code": "HUF",
"symbol": "Ft",
"format": "{value} {symbol}"
},
"important": false
},
{
"id": "5c17b77a32903c0cb487628a",
"name": "Emergency dental treatment",
"description": "Temporary treatment for the immediate relief of pain, and not accident-related oral surgery together with the medication purchased on a prescription.",
"value": 500,
"currency": {
"code": "EUR",
"symbol": "€",
"format": "{symbol} {value}"
},
"important": false
},
{
"id": "5c17b77a32903c0cb487628b",
"name": "Hospitalization daily allowance for the insured if hospital costs are recovered under EHIC or any other insurance plan (HUF / hospitalization night)",
"description": "Hospitalization with daily allowance (up to 30 days in any one insured period): for the period of in-patient care abroad in respect of which the Insured waives in writing the claims for benefits regarding the costs of in-patient care either in full or in part, at least in respect of costs in excess of the deductibles payable upon the presentation of a valid EHIC. The benefit payout shall be the amount of the daily allowance multiplied by the number of nights spent in hospital. If – pursuant to the conditions of the particular product or under a specific agreement set out in the policy – the insurance would, by definition, only cover hospital costs which may not be reimbursed under the EHIC (or other insurance), the Insured shall not be eligible to this service.",
"value": 25000,
"currency": {
"code": "HUF",
"symbol": "Ft",
"format": "{value} {symbol}"
},
"important": false
},
{
"id": "5c17b77a32903c0cb487628c",
"name": "Costs incurred due to a sudden deterioration of a well-managed chronic illness (in EEK countries, only costs which are not otherwise covered under a valid European Health Insurance Card)",
"description": "In case of emergency care necessitated due to any unexpected aggravation in relation to a managed chronic illness (as specified in Definitions (26)(d)), benefit payment by the Insurance Company shall be subject to a special limit defined for such cases in particular, as included in the total sum insured specified in the Table of benefits, and referring only to costs not covered on the basis of a valid EHIC in EHIC countries. In such a case, the Insurance Company shall not provide a benefit for hospitalization with daily allowance.",
"value": 10000000,
"currency": {
"code": "HUF",
"symbol": "Ft",
"format": "{value} {symbol}"
},
"important": false
},
{
"id": "5c17b77a32903c0cb487628d",
"name": "Arrangement of repatriation, reimbursement of additional costs",
"description": "The Insurance Company shall arrange the Insured’s repatriation or return journey to the Insured’s home country and reimburse the associated additional travel costs as well as the costs of related patient transport in an ambulance or by air, or – if the Insured is medically allowed to use the public transportation or travel in an automobile – the Insurance Company will reimburse the associated travel costs as well as the fees of justified medical escort.",
"value": -1,
"currency": {
"code": "HUF",
"symbol": "Ft",
"format": "{value} {symbol}"
},
"important": false
},
{
"id": "5c17b77a32903c0cb487628e",
"name": "Emergency medical assistance services",
"description": "The Insurance Company shall, if so requested by the Insured, make all efforts possible under the local infrastructure and healthcare conditions to send a physician to the Insured's place of stay as soon as practicable, or it shall send the Insured to a physician at a given address or arrange further emergency medical treatment for the Insured, and - if it is allowed by the service provider - reimburse the costs directly to the medical service provider.",
"value": -1,
"currency": {
"code": "HUF",
"symbol": "Ft",
"format": "{value} {symbol}"
},
"important": false
},
{
"id": "5c17b77a32903c0cb487628f",
"name": "Arrangement of the repatriation of remains and associated expenses",
"description": "If the Insured dies abroad as a result of an insured event, the Insurance Company shall arrange that the body of the deceased person is repatriated to the country of his/her residence, and shall pay the associated costs.",
"value": -1,
"currency": {
"code": "HUF",
"symbol": "Ft",
"format": "{value} {symbol}"
},
"important": false
}
]
}
],
"agreements": [
{
"links": [],
"content": "Az ajánlati adatokat ellenőriztem, és nyilatkozom, hogy azok a valóságnak és az igényeimnek megfelelnek. Nyilatkozom, hogy a biztosítottak lakóhelye az Európai Unió országai, Svájc, Norvégia, Izland, Liechtenstein, Szerbia, illetve az Egyesült Királyság földrajzi Európa területén belül van és ott érvényes kötelező egészségbiztosítással rendelkeznek vagy az egészségügyi ellátásra egyéb jogon jogosultak. Nyilatkozom, hogy a biztosítottak adatainak kezelésére felhatalmazással rendelkezem.",
"name": "Ajánlati adatok",
"insurerId": "5bb368076f02ad924985a1c6",
"id": "5c17e17452cbd10e760796fc"
},
{
"links": [
{
"name": "Insurance product guide",
"url": "https://eub.hu/dokumentumok/Termekismerteto-EUB2018-03ONU.pdf"
},
{
"name": "Insurance terms and conditions",
"url": "https://eub.hu/dokumentumok/EUB2018-03ONUen.pdf"
}
],
"name": "Biztosítási feltételek",
"insurerId": "5bb368076f02ad924985a1c6",
"content": "I have read the insurance product guide before the conclusion of the contract. I have read and understood the insurance terms and conditions which I understand are integral parts of the insurance policy, and I agree to their terms and conditions.",
"id": "5c17e26952cbd10e760796fd"
},
{
"links": [],
"name": "Eltérő rendelkezések",
"content": "Please note that conditions which substantially differ from the applicable provisions of the Hungarian Civil Code or from earlier standard insurance conditions are summarized in separate chapters in the policy conditions as well as in the customer information.\nBy making this declaration I hereby confirm that I have read and understood these different conditions and I agree to them.",
"insurerId": "5bb368076f02ad924985a1c6",
"id": "5c17e38152cbd10e760796ff"
}
],
"detailUrl": "https://assets.staging.vernhelps.com/terms/eub/EUB2018-03ONU.pdf"
}
]
